Washington Football Team fined $10 million after investigation into culture

The NFL fined the Washington Football Team $10 million, ESPN's Adam Schefter reported on Thursday via Twitter.

The fine is connected to the league's investigation into allegations of harassment within the team, which has been ongoing for the better part of a year.

The news comes just a couple of days after Washington announced Tanya Snyder as co-CEO of the team. Her husband, co-CEO Dan Snyder, is part of the ongoing investigation and has "temporarily removed himself from day-to-day operations of the club, ceding that control to his wife," according to the New York Times.

The money will be donated to charity, Schefter reported.
